Definition

It is a function that results in the integer that is nearer to the given real number. i.e., it rounds off the number to the nearest integer.

The rule to round off is that the integer should either be equal to the function or should be less than the function.

It is represented as x. It is also called the ‘Step function’ or ‘Floor function’.
